맨위로가기

킬로바이트

"오늘의AI위키"는 AI 기술로 일관성 있고 체계적인 최신 지식을 제공하는 혁신 플랫폼입니다.
"오늘의AI위키"의 AI를 통해 더욱 풍부하고 폭넓은 지식 경험을 누리세요.

1. 개요

킬로바이트는 컴퓨터 데이터의 크기를 나타내는 단위로, 1000 바이트(kB) 또는 1024 바이트(KB)를 의미한다. 국제 단위계(SI)에서는 1000 바이트를 킬로바이트로 정의하며, 컴퓨터 시스템에서는 2의 거듭제곱을 사용하므로 1024 바이트를 킬로바이트로 사용하는 경우가 일반적이다. 이러한 이진법 기반의 킬로바이트 표기는 혼란을 야기하여, 1024 바이트를 나타내는 경우 키비바이트(KiB)를 사용하는 것이 권장된다. 킬로바이트는 플로피 디스크, 파일 크기, 통신 데이터 등 다양한 분야에서 사용되며, 기호는 ㎅로 유니코드에 등록되어 있다.

더 읽어볼만한 페이지

  • 정보의 단위 - 제타바이트
    제타바이트는 컴퓨터 저장 용량을 나타내는 단위 중 하나로, 킬로바이트, 메가바이트 등과 함께 사용되며 십진 접두어와 이진 접두어의 혼동에 주의해야 한다.
  • 정보의 단위 - 테라비트
    테라비트는 1조 비트를 나타내는 정보량 단위로, 테라바이트와 혼동될 수 있으며, 컴퓨터 분야에서는 테비비트가 사용되기도 하고, 고속 네트워크 속도나 고용량 메모리 용량을 나타낼 때 주로 사용된다.
  • 기술 및 응용과학에 관한 - 공병
    공병은 군사 작전을 지원하기 위해 다양한 건설 및 파괴 임무를 수행하며, 도로 및 교량 건설, 장애물 설치 및 제거, 지뢰 매설 및 제거, 도하 지원 등을 주요 임무로 하며, 전투 공병과 시설 공병으로 구분된다.
  • 기술 및 응용과학에 관한 - 비트코인
    비트코인은 사토시 나카모토가 개발한 최초의 탈중앙화 암호화폐로, 중앙 기관 없이 P2P 네트워크에서 블록체인에 기록되며 채굴을 통해 발행량이 2100만 개로 제한된 자산이다.
킬로바이트
일반 정보
종류바이트의 배수
크기1000^1 또는 2^10 바이트
심볼KB 또는 KiB
정의
SI 정의 (10진법)1000 바이트
IEC 정의 (2진법)1024 바이트
사용
디스크 용량10진법 (1000 바이트)
메모리 크기2진법 (1024 바이트)
SI 접두어
10^3 (킬로)기가바이트
메가바이트
이진 접두어
2^10 (키비)기비바이트
메비바이트

2. 애매한 크기

컴퓨터 시스템은 이진수를 기반으로 하기 때문에 2의 거듭제곱 형태의 크기가 많이 쓰인다. 210은 1000과 비슷한 크기여서 1024바이트를 나타내는 데 1000을 뜻하는 SI 접두어 '킬로'를 빌려 '킬로바이트'라고 적었다. '킬로'라는 SI 접두어의 잘못된 사용은 컴퓨터 전문가 사이의 전문 용어가 되어 퍼졌으며, 다양한 혼란을 야기했다.

SI 접두어 'k'의 크기와 구별하기 위해 대문자 접두어 'K'를 사용해야 한다는 제안이 있었으나, 이는 공식적인 권고안은 아니다. 그러나 K는 온도의 단위인 캘빈의 기호와 중복되는 문제가 있다. 'm'과 'M'은 이미 "천분의 1"과 "백만"을 나타내는 접두어로 사용되고 있었기에, 상위 접두어에 이 규칙을 확장하여 적용할 수는 없었다.

이러한 접두어는 상황에 따라 십진값(1000의 거듭제곱)이나 이진값(1024의 거듭제곱)에 모두 사용되었다.

3. 정의 및 사용

킬로바이트의 정의는 국제 단위계(SI)에 따른 1000바이트와, 관습적인 1024바이트 두 가지로 나뉜다.

이진수를 기반으로 하는 컴퓨터 시스템 특성상, 2의 거듭제곱 형태의 크기가 많이 쓰였다. 210이 1000과 비슷하여 1024바이트를 나타내는 데 1000을 뜻하는 SI 접두어 "킬로"를 붙여 "킬로바이트"라고 불렀다. 그러나 이는 혼란을 야기했고, IEC는 1024바이트를 명확하게 나타내는 2진 접두어 키비바이트(KiB)를 제정했다.

이러한 정의 혼용은 여전히 남아있다. 마이크로소프트 등은 여전히 1024바이트를 킬로바이트(KB, K는 대문자)로 표기하며, 이는 국제 단위계(SI)에서 킬로(k)는 1000을 의미하는 것과는 차이가 있다.

국제 단위계(SI) 제9판(2019)에서는 킬로 및 기타 SI 접두어를 '''결코 2의 멱승을 나타내는 데 사용해서는 안 된다'''고 규정하고 있지만, 마이크로소프트 윈도우 등이 아직 국제 단위계(SI)의 규정을 완전히 따르지 않고 있어, '''2의 거듭제곱을 나타내는 용법도 혼재하는 상황은 해결되지 않았다'''.

macOS에서는 Mac OS X Snow Leopard 이후부터 1000배를 사용한 저장 용량 및 파일 크기 표시로 변경되었다.[32]

3. 1. 십진법 (1000 바이트)

국제 단위계(SI)에서 미터법 접두어 ''킬로''는 1,000(103)을 의미하므로, 1킬로바이트는 1000 바이트이다. 단위 기호는 kB이다.

이는 국제전기기술위원회(IEC)에서 권장하는 정의이다.[3] 이 정의와 관련된 메가, 기가 등의 접두어 정의는 데이터 전송 속도의 컴퓨터 네트워크, 내부 버스, 하드 드라이브 및 플래시 미디어 전송 속도, 그리고 대부분의 데이터 저장소 용량, 특히 하드 디스크 드라이브,[4] 플래시 기반 저장 장치,[5]DVD에 가장 일반적으로 사용된다. 또한 CPU 클럭 속도 또는 성능 측정과 같이 컴퓨팅에서 미터법 접두어의 다른 사용과도 일치한다.

국제 표준 IEC 80000-13은 "바이트"를 8개의 비트를 의미하는 용어로 사용한다(1 B = 8 bit). 따라서 1 kB = 8000 bit이다. 1000 킬로바이트(1000 kB)는 1 메가바이트(1 MB)와 같으며, 여기서 1 MB는 100만 바이트이다.

3. 2. 이진법 (1024 바이트)

컴퓨터 시스템은 이진수를 기반으로 하기 때문에, 2의 거듭제곱 형태의 크기가 많이 쓰인다. 210이 1000과 비슷한 크기여서 1024 바이트를 나타내는 데 1000을 뜻하는 SI 접두어를 빌려 "킬로바이트"라고 적었다. 컴퓨터가 널리 보급되면서 "킬로"라는 SI 접두어의 잘못된 사용은 컴퓨터 전문가 사이의 전문 용어가 되어 퍼졌으며, 다양한 혼란을 일으켰다.[6][7][8]

이러한 혼란을 막기 위해 SI 접두어 '''k'''와 구별하기 위해 대문자 접두어 '''K'''를 사용해야 한다는 제안이 있었다. 이는 공식적인 권고안은 아니지만 일반적으로 행해지고 있다. 그러나 K는 온도의 단위인 캘빈의 기호와 중복되는 문제가 있다.

'킬로바이트'라는 용어는 상황에 따라 1000의 거듭제곱(십진값)이나 1024의 거듭제곱(이진값)에 모두 사용되었다.

  • 1024 바이트 (210 바이트): 컴퓨터 메모리나 2의 거듭제곱이 쓰이는 저장 장치의 크기에 사용된다. Microsoft Windows 운영 체제에서 여전히 이진 해석을 사용한다.[10] CPU 캐시 크기와 같은 RAM 용량에도 사용된다. 일반적으로 대문자 ''K''를 사용하여 KB 기호를 사용한다.
  • 1000 바이트 (103 바이트): IEC, IEEE, ISO 같은 국제 표준화 단체에서는 "kB"라는 약자와 함께 이 정의를 사용하도록 추천하고 있다.


1998년 IEC는 1024의 거듭제곱을 명확하게 나타내기 위해 키비바이트(KiB)라는 새로운 단위를 제정했다.[11] 따라서 키비바이트(KiB)는 210 바이트 = 1024 바이트를 나타낸다. "키비바이트"라는 용어는 거의 사용되지 않지만, 비트토렌트리눅스 커널같은 소프트웨어에서 조금씩 채택하기 시작하였다. 국제 단위계는 SI 접두사의 사용을 10의 거듭제곱으로 엄격하게 제한한다.[12]

4. 용어 사용 예시


  • 초기 가정용 컴퓨터 시스템(예: 코모도어 64, 코모도어 128) 광고에는 1024진법이 사용되었다.[14][15]
  • 슈가트 어소시에이츠의 SA-400 5인치 플로피 디스크(1976년)는 1000진법을 사용하여 "110 KB"로 광고되었다.[13][14]
  • 탠던 코퍼레이션의 5인치 DD 플로피 포맷(1978년)은 1024진법에 따라 "360 KB"로 광고되었다.
  • 마이크로소프트 윈도우윈도우 10을 포함한 모든 버전에서 1024로 나누어 65,536바이트 파일을 "64 KB"로 표시한다.[10]
  • Mac OS X Snow Leopard와 그 이후 버전은 65,536바이트를 66 kB로 표시하며, 가장 가까운 1000바이트로 반올림한다.[16]
  • 일부 통신 회사(예: 보다폰[18], AT&T[19], 오렌지 S.A.[20], 텔스트라[21])는 마케팅 및 청구에 이진법 해석을 여전히 사용한다.

5. 데이터 예시

6. kB와 KB 표기

국제 단위계(SI)에서 SI 접두어 "킬로"는 소문자 "k"로 표기하도록 규정되어 있다. 이에 반해, 마이크로소프트 윈도우 등은 킬로바이트를 바이트의 '''1024'''(= 210)'''배'''로 하여 '''KB''' (첫 글자가 대문자)로 표기하는 경우가 있다.[31] 이는 국제 단위계(SI)에서 강력히 금지하고, 다른 국제 규격 등에서도 정해져 있지 않은 관습이다.

킬로바이트를 국제 단위계(SI)에 따라 바이트의 '''1000'''(= 103)'''배'''를 나타내는 경우에는 '''kB''' (첫 글자가 소문자), 관습에 따라 바이트의 '''1024'''(= 210)'''배'''를 나타내는 경우에는 '''KB''' (첫 글자가 대문자)로 구분하는 경우가 있다.[33] 그러나 이 역시 국제 규격 등에서 정해져 있지 않은 관습이다.

혼란을 피하기 위해, 바이트의 '''1024'''(= 210)'''배'''를 나타낼 때는, 국제 규격 (IEC 80000-13)에서 정해진 2진 접두사 "키비바이트" ('''KiB''')로 표기하는 것이 권장된다.

7. 기호 위치

킬로바이트 기호(㎅)는 유니코드에 U+3385로 등록되어 있다.[1]

기호유니코드명칭
U+3385킬로바이트


참조

[1] 간행물 Quantities and Units – Part 13: Information science and technology International Electrotechnical Commission 2008
[2] 간행물 Quantities and Units – Part 13: Information science and technology International Electrotechnical Commission 2008
[3] 웹사이트 Prefixes for Binary Multiples http://physics.nist.[...] 2007-08-08
[4] 문서 1977 Disk/Trend Report Rigid Disk Drives 1977-06
[5] 웹사이트 SanDisk USB Flash Drive http://apac.sandisk.[...] 2008-05-13
[6] 웹사이트 Kilobyte – Definition and More from the Free Merriam-Webster Dictionary http://www.merriam-w[...] 2010-04-09
[7] 웹사이트 Kilobyte | Define Kilobyte at Dictionary.com http://dictionary.re[...] 2010-09-01
[8] 웹사이트 Definition of kilobyte from Oxford Dictionaries Online http://www.askoxford[...] 2006-06-25
[9] 웹사이트 Prefixes for binary multiples http://www.iec.ch/si[...] International Electrotechnical Commission 2016-10-01
[10] 웹사이트 Determining Actual Disk Size: Why 1.44 MB Should Be 1.40 MB http://support.micro[...] Support.microsoft.com 2003-05-06
[11] 웹사이트 Prefixes for binary multiples http://physics.nist.[...]
[12] 간행물 The SI prefixes refer strictly to powers of 10. They should not be used to indicate powers of 2 (for example, one kilobit represents 1000 bits and not 1024 bits). The names and symbols for prefixes to be used with powers of 2 are recommended as follows: kibi Ki 210 [...]
[13] 웹사이트 SA400 minifloppy http://www.swtpc.com[...] Swtpc.com 2013-08-14
[14] 웹사이트 Archived copy http://www.swtpc.com[...] 2011-06-24
[15] 웹사이트 Archived copy http://bitsavers.org[...] 2011-06-24
[16] 웹사이트 How OS X and iOS report storage capacity http://support.apple[...] Support.apple.com 2013-07-01
[17] 웹사이트 How Mac OS X reports drive capacity http://support.apple[...] Apple Inc 2009-08-27
[18] 웹사이트 3G/GPRS data rates https://www.vodafone[...] Vodafone Ireland 2016-10-26
[19] 웹사이트 Data Measurement Scale http://www.att.com/s[...] AT&T 2016-10-26
[20] 웹사이트 Internet Mobile Access https://www.orange.r[...] Orange Romania 2016-10-26
[21] 웹사이트 Our Customer Terms https://www.telstra.[...] Telstra 2016-10-26
[22] 웹사이트 Vulgata Clementina http://www.sacredbib[...] 2024-02-29
[23] 웹사이트 The Cask of Amontillado https://www.gutenber[...] 2024-02-29
[24] 서적 Great Expectations https://www.gutenber[...] 1998-07-01
[25] 서적 Moby Dick; Or, The Whale https://www.gutenber[...] 2001-07-01
[26] 문서 キロ
[27] 문서
[28] 문서
[29] 문서
[30] 웹사이트 各教科書のキロバイト https://seiai.ed.jp/[...]
[31] 간행물 国際単位系(SI)第9版(2019)日本語版(原書:国際度量衡局 日本語訳:産業技術総合研究所 計量標準総合センター) https://unit.aist.go[...]
[32] 웹사이트 iOS および macOS でのストレージ容量の表示方法 https://support.appl[...] Apple Inc 2018-03-14
[33] 문서



본 사이트는 AI가 위키백과와 뉴스 기사,정부 간행물,학술 논문등을 바탕으로 정보를 가공하여 제공하는 백과사전형 서비스입니다.
모든 문서는 AI에 의해 자동 생성되며, CC BY-SA 4.0 라이선스에 따라 이용할 수 있습니다.
하지만, 위키백과나 뉴스 기사 자체에 오류, 부정확한 정보, 또는 가짜 뉴스가 포함될 수 있으며, AI는 이러한 내용을 완벽하게 걸러내지 못할 수 있습니다.
따라서 제공되는 정보에 일부 오류나 편향이 있을 수 있으므로, 중요한 정보는 반드시 다른 출처를 통해 교차 검증하시기 바랍니다.

문의하기 : help@durumis.com